Penguin Classics Celebrates 80th

By Dianna Dilworth 

Penguin Classics is celebrating its 80th birthday by selling 80 of its Little Black Classics for 80 pence (about $1.25).

Titles in the series include: The Gate of the Hundred Sorrows by Rudyard Kipling; A Cup of Sake Beneath the Cherry Trees by Kenko; and A Simple Heart by Gustave Flaubert.

The publisher has built an online compass to show off the collection. Readers can move the penguin icon around the 80 degree dial to discover books. When a user clicks on points along the dial, a book’s title and author pops up. They can flip the icon to see a passage from the work revealed.
